Red leader nabbed in Agusan 

1 Mins read

COTABATO CITY — Police have arrested a senior leader of a communist-terrorist group in the Caraga region wanted for high-profile crimes, including the alleged execution of villagers who refused to pay “protection money.” 

Brigadier General Pablo G. Labra II, director of the Police Regional Office-13, told reporters via Viber on Thursday the 51-year-old suspect was arrested on Monday in his hideout in the village of Don Alejandro in San Luis, Agusan del Sur.  — John Felix M. Unson
